Jupyter Notebook的快捷鍵幫助文檔
本文檔翻譯自官方文檔:
- 首先你需要按“Esc”進入命令模式
- 再使用下面的快捷鍵
- 使用完以后按“Enter”即可轉為編輯模式
命令模式下的快捷鍵
- 查找和替換
F
- 打開命令面板
Ctrl + Shift+P
- 進入編輯模式
Enter
- 運行本單元,並選中下一單元
Shift+Enter
- 運行選中的單元
Ctrl + Enter
- 運行本單元,插入下一單元
Alt + Enter
- 本單元設為code模式
Y
- 本單元設為markdown模式
M
- 本單元設為Raw NBConvert 模式
R
- 設為1級標題
1
- 設為2級標題
2
- 設為3級標題
3
- 設為4級標題
4
- 設為5級標題
5
- 設為6級標題
6
- 選中上一單元
K
- 選中上一單元
Up
- 選中下一單元
J
- 選中下一單元
Down
- 連選中上一單元
shift + K
- 連選中上一單元
shift + Up
- 連選中下一單元
shift + J
- 連選中下一單元
shift + Down
- 在本單元上方插入新cell
A
- 在本單元下方插入新cell
B
- 剪切選中單元
X
- 復制選中單元
C
- (執行完C后)在本單元下粘貼復制的cell
Shift + V
- (執行完C后)在本單元上粘貼復制的cell
V
- 撤銷刪除cell動作
Z
- 刪除選中單元
D + D
- 合並選中的所有cell(如果選中的cell只有1個,則合並本cell和下一個cell)
Shift + M
- 保存所做更改
Ctrl + S
- 保存所做更改
S
- 連選中上一單元
shift + Up
- 連選中下一單元
shift + J
- 連選中下一單元
shift + Down
- 顯示選中單元的代碼行號
L
- toggle output of selected cells
0
(具體功能不清楚,大家可以幫忙補充~) - toggle output scrolling of selected cells
shift + 0
(具體功能不清楚) - 顯示快捷鍵的幫助文檔
H
- 中斷正在運行的kernel
I + I
- 重啟本kernel
0 + 0
- 進入命令模式
Esc
- 進入命令模式
Q
- 下拉
Shift + Space
- 上拉
Space
- 進入命令模式
Esc
- 進入命令模式
Q
編輯模式下的快捷鍵
- 查看函數或者方法的參數及使用方法
- 在方法后面加問號,然后執行,如 abs?
- 光標移動到方法上面,按shift+tab,彈出文檔,連續按選擇文檔詳細程度
- 提示代碼或縮進
Tab
- 取消縮進
Shift + Tab
- 縮進
Ctrl + ]
- 取消縮進
Ctrl + [
- 選中所有內容
Ctrl + A
- 撤銷上一步編輯
Ctrl + Z
- 重復上一步編輯
Ctrl + Shift + Z
- 重復上一步編輯
Ctrl + Y
- 將光標移動到上一個代碼單詞
Ctrl + Home
- 將光標移動到上一個代碼單詞
Ctrl + Up
- 將光標移動到下一個代碼單詞
Ctrl + Down
- 將光標移動到下一個代碼單詞
Ctrl + End
- 刪除上一個代碼單詞
Ctrl + Backspace
- 刪除下一個代碼單詞
Ctrl + Delete
- 進入命令模式
Ctrl + M
- 打開命令面板
Ctrl + Shift + P
- 進入命令模式
Esc
- 運行本單元,並選中下一單元
Shift+Enter
- 運行選中的單元
Ctrl + Enter
- 運行本單元,插入下一單元
Alt + Enter
- 保存所做更改
Ctrl + S
- split cell
Ctrl + Shift + Minus
- 移動光標到本編輯cell(顯示頁面中的cell)的最下端
Down
- 移動光標到本編輯cell(顯示頁面中的cell)的最上端
Up